What is a Private Psychiatrist?
A private psychiatrists near me psychiatrist is a medical doctor concentrating on detecting, treating, and preventing mental health conditions who operates independently instead of through a public health system. This means that they often have greater versatility in regards to treatment approaches, visit scheduling, and client care. By focusing on individual needs, private psychiatrists can supply customized restorative services and frequently boast much shorter waiting times compared to public services.

Services Offered by Private Psychiatrists
Private psychiatrists usually provide a vast array of services to deal with various mental health concerns. A few of the primary services include:
Diagnostic Assessments: Comprehensive evaluations to identify mental health conditions.Medication Management: Prescription and management of psychotropic medications.Psychotherapy: Various restorative techniques such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), and more.Crisis Intervention: Immediate support during intense mental health crises.Consultation: Providing second opinions or working alongside other doctor to ensure a holistic treatment technique.

The journey to much better mental health through a private Psychiatrist Private typically includes a number of steps. Below are some common stages:

Initial Consultation: The first appointment functions as an opportunity for the psychiatrist to collect information, conduct assessments, and lay out a treatment technique.

Assessment: This may include standardized questionnaires and discussions about personal history, emotional problems, and total mental health.

Treatment Planning: Based on the assessment outcomes, a tailored treatment strategy is designed collaboratively between the psychiatrist and the client.

Therapy and Medication: Implementation of the treatment strategy, which may include treatment sessions and medication prescriptions.

Continuous Evaluation: Regular follow-ups to evaluate progress, change treatments as necessary, and celebrate improvements.
Cost Considerations
While private psychiatry uses numerous advantages, it's essential to consider the costs included. Private psychiatric services can be more costly than those provided through public health systems, and payment structures might differ. Some patients go with private health insurance coverage that may cover a portion of the costs, while others may require to pay out-of-pocket.
